Rock, Rock, Rock stars 13-year-old Tuesday Weld, who looks 11 if she's a day. Even so, Weld's Dori is trying to get together enough money to buy a strapless gown (she's far more self-confident than she should be at this biological stage of the game). Rock, Rock, Rock! was the first of three juke-box movies starring Alan Freed, the legendary dee-jay who, as much as anyone else, played an essential role in putting rock 'n' roll on the map.
